OKLAHOMA CITY – Oklahoma City put five student-athletes on the College Sports Communicators Academic All-District Baseball Team, the organization announced on Tuesday.
Â
Aiden Van Rensum,
Nick Anaya,
Wyatt Pace,
Cooper Holtorf and
Brittain Brewer were included on the team, which required a 3.50 grade point average and a significant contribution to the team's on-field performance for nomination.
Â
Van Rensum, a senior accounting major from Marysville, Washington, batted .362 with 16 home runs and 64 RBIs.
Â
Anaya, a senior pitcher from Escondido, California, had a 2.86 earned run average and six saves.
Â
Pace, a sophomore business management major from Yukon, batted .275 with 10 home runs and 39 RBIs.
Â
Holtorf, a junior business major from Peoria, Arizona, hit .252 with four home runs.
Â
Brewer, a junior business administration major from Edmond, hit .333.
